HCR Update from Mark Sanna: GOP presidential hopeful Rick Perry's new plan, which includes a national flat tax, would cut discretionary funding by at least $100 billion a year, and would overhaul Medicare and Medicaid. In other news, a new poll uncovers deep distrust of the government, with about a quarter of the public in favor of repealing the entire health law.
